To give a 22-kg child a ride, two teenagers pull on a 3.5- kg sled with ropes, as indicated in the figure (Figure 1). Both teenagers pull with a force of 55 N at an angle of 35° relative to the forward direction, which is the direction of motion. In addition, the snow exerts a retarding force on the sled that points opposite to the direction of motion, and has a magnitude of 57 N. You may want to review (Pages 134 - 136) .
